Founded in 1984, the Detroit Senior Olympics (DSO) is our annual multi-event competition that showcases and celebrates senior athletes competing in an array of athletic and social events. With the vision that athletic competition is ageless and social activities can be fun, the DSO offers resource opportunities in the areas of health & wellness, housing, finance and networking for the senior population. The competition is open to Detroit residents and non-residents ages 50 and up. This year's competition will take place from Monday, June 8th through Saturday, June 13th, 2026.
